Putin Signs 20-Year Strategic Partnership Treaty with Iran

  • Russian President Vladimir Putin signed a law ratifying a strategic partnership agreement with Iran on April 21, 2025, according to RIA.
  • The 20-year agreement aims to enhance cooperation in various sectors, including security, trade, and energy.
  • The Federation Council approved the deal on April 16, 2025, and the State Duma ratified it on April 8, 2025.
  • Putin stated that the agreement serves as a roadmap for strengthening long-term cooperation between Moscow and Tehran.
